Montreal Canadiens Preview

The Canadiens have 23 points this season with a 10-6-3 record, and are 8-11 ATS and 13-4-2 in over/under. They have a 5-4-1 home record and a 5-2-2 road record and are sitting 3rd in the Atlantic Division. They are coming off a 4-3 shootout road loss to the Blue Jackets and will face the Maple Leafs and Mammoth next.

Offensively, the Canadiens are averaging 3.32 goals per game and are scoring 21.43% of their power play opportunities. Defensively, they are allowing 3.37 goals per game and are killing 78.46% of their opponent’s power plays.

Nick Suzuki leads Montreal with 21 points, 4 goals and 17 assists, while Cole Caufield follows with 20 points, 13 goals and 7 assists. Sam Montembeault is the starting goalie for the Canadiens, and he has a 4-5-1 record, with 3.56 GAA and .858 SV%. Jakub Dobes is the backup goalie and he has a 6-1-2 record, with 2.71 GAA and .898 SV%.

Washington Capitals Preview

The Capitals have 22 points this season with a 10-8-2 record, and are 10-10 ATS and 8-10 in over/under. They have a 6-4-1 home record and a 4-4-1 road record and are sitting 5th in the Metropolitan Division. They are coming off a 7-4 home win over the Oilers and will face the Lightning and Blue Jackets next.

Offensively, the Capitals are averaging 3.00 goals per game and are scoring 13.80% of their power play opportunities. Defensively, they are allowing 2.55 goals per game and are killing 72.30% of their opponent’s power plays.

Tom Wilson leads Washington with 20 points, 11 goals and 9 assists, while John Carlson follows with 17 points, 4 goals and 13 assists. Logan Thompson is the starting goalie for the Capitals, and he has a 7-5-1 record, with 1.85 GAA and .925 SV%. Charlie Lindgren is the backup goalie and he has a 3-3-1 record, with 3.16 GAA and .893 SV%.
